nangka
CARBS
23g
PROTEINS
1g
FATS
0.3g
Quantity: 100g
Glycemic Index: 50-60
Glycemic Load: 11-13
Fiber: 1.5g
Key Nutrients: Vitamin C, potassium
Health Impact: Nangka's high carbohydrate content can lead to significant blood sugar spikes, requiring careful management of insulin response and digestion time.

🤔 FAQs about nangka
Can I eat nangka if I am on a strict low-carb diet?
Nangka can be included in small portions. Consider pairing it with high-fat or high-protein foods to minimize blood sugar spikes.
What are the best times to consume nangka for blood sugar control?
Consuming nangka during or after a meal containing proteins or fats can help mitigate rapid glucose increases.
